Arriving in Yosemite

As soon as I got to Yosemite, I found an empty parking lot, cracked the windows, locked the doors and fell asleep in the back. It was not very comfortable. I hadn't bothered putting all my food in a bear-box either, so I woke up to every sound, imagining that a bear was trying to get in.



In the morning I hiked the Mariposa Grove of the Giant Sequoias. It was much like hiking in Sequoia National Park, only there were more people. The one good thing was that I could get someone to take a picture of me near the trees so it's possible to tell how big they are. These were definitely the biggest roots of the sequoias I saw anywhere.



This is a famous tree known as the California Tunnel Tree.



I hiked up to Wawona point, then took the outer loop back to avoid as many people as possible. I really liked this iron sign.
